Proper Postures

It is important as any other workout routine to maintain the right postures to get the most out of your exercise ball workout. This is one of the most and foremost things you should follow while starting out on any type of exercise.

  • Proper Sitting Position – While sitting on the ball, the right position would be one where your back is straight and feet apart. Be sure to put pressure on your stomach to strengthen your core.
  • Proper Neutral  Position – It is adviced to lie down on your ball and roll it to your feet and while doing so, your backbone/spine should be straight and as with the sitting position, you would not want to bend either ways while on this position.

The point that the right position is important while doing an exercise ball workout cannot be emphasised enough.

Walking your feet away

This exercise with exercise balls helps you to workout with other ball exercises. This is how it works.

1) First you have to sit on the ball.

2) You should balance your position

3) Then slowly walk towards down

4) You should make sure that your shoulders are resting on it.

5) You should keep your neck and head straight.

6) Then push your back towards the ball.

7) Then stay back to the normal position.

8) Keep on doing this 10-15 times

Workout for Body Balance with Exercise Balls

Pregnant woman should take special care about her body balance. This is how it works.

1) First should sit straight on the ball

2) You should contract your muscles

3) You should raise your foot from the floor.

4) Maintain this posture for few seconds

5) Do this 10-15 times and thus you can improve your balance.

Exercise For Chest – Pregnancy Workouts with Exercise Balls
This is an exercise for chest. This will increase upper body strength for pregnant women. This is how it works.

1) First go down your knees i.e., kneel down in front of the ball.

2) Then place your hands on the ball.

3) Hands should be placed at arms length.

4) You should contract your muscles.

5) Your back should be straight.

6) Then you should bend your elbows.

7) Hold your position for few seconds and then return to the first position.

8) Do this steps for 10-15 times.

Yoga is an art of moral or good living. It is the achievement of physical, mental and spiritual health. Practising of yoga reduces your stress and leads you to relaxation. Now a day’s yoga is also performed with the help of an exercise ball. An exercise ball is a soft ball which is made of elastic and is used for exercise.Exercise ball in yoga provides you a unique training of mind and body. These are now considered as an essential tool for yoga as it helps the mind to engage in the activity. Application of an exercise ball in yoga keeps you always attentive. In difficult yoga postures there are chances for injury or any type of impact these can be reduced by the help of exercise balls as they are soft .And this soft surface leads them into a satisfying yoga i.e. they will be more able to achieve balancing yoga. It will increase the yogi’s interest in practising yoga.

Most of the trainers plan the fitness programs to improve the larger muscles. They totally ignore the smaller ones. To improve these smaller muscles the trainer or the fitness expert should train on an unstable surface like on an exercise ball. Training on an unstable surface also helps you to improve your balance and posture. Another benefit of yoga practising on a ball is that, it increases your concentration or meditation.

In short, you can make the practice of yoga safer with the help of an exercise ball. You can workout as a beginner. While performing difficult asanas an exercise ball acts as a cushioned support where ever you need it. It allows you to rest. It increases physical strength and improves blood circulation i.e. it overall improves a human being.

Now a day’s most of the jobs require sitting and sitting for a long period will put some kind of pressure on your back. This pressure negatively affects your spinal cord and reduces blood flow. And if so, this is a right choice for you i.e. workouts with an exercise ball. An exercise ball is soft ball which is made of elastic and is used for exercise. It is a good option for physical fitness. Using exercise ball will benefit you in many ways.

The following are the benefits of an exercise ball.

1) It will help you to increase your body balance and stability.

2) It will make your muscles stronger.

3) It helps you with good lower back support.

4) They are affordable to common man.

5) An exercise require less storage space compared to other exercise equipments. Youcan even keep it under your bed.

6) They do not require high maintenance.

7) Exercise ball helps you to develop muscular balance.

8) Exercise balls are durable.

9) It improves your flexibility.

All the above points mean that an exercise ball is a great tool for fitness.
